28 | 28 | | An Act relative to illegal drug and firearm trafficking. |
---|
29 | 29 | | Be it enacted by the Senate and House of Representatives in General Court assembled, and by the authority |
---|
30 | 30 | | of the same, as follows: |
---|
31 | 31 | | 1 SECTION 1. Chapter 94C of the General Laws shall be amended by adding the following |
---|
32 | 32 | | 2new section: |
---|
33 | 33 | | 3 Section 32O: Illegal Trafficking of Opioids, Heroin, Firearms. |
---|
34 | 34 | | 4 (a) Whoever is found guilty for trafficking substances under section 32E paragraphs (c) |
---|
35 | 35 | | 5or (c1/2) of this chapter and is concurrently or separately found guilty of any of sections 10E, |
---|
36 | 36 | | 610I, 10J, or 10K of Chapter 269 regarding the trafficking or theft of firearms, rifles, shotguns or |
---|
37 | 37 | | 7machine guns shall be punished by a term of up to life imprisonment in the state prison, that said |
---|
38 | 38 | | 8sentence may include a fine of not more than $500,000. 2 of 2 |
---|
39 | 39 | | 9 SECTION 2. A prosecution commenced under this section shall not be placed on file or |
---|
40 | 40 | | 10continued without a finding. |
---|
41 | 41 | | 11 SECTION 3. A person convicted of violating this section shall not be eligible for |
---|
42 | 42 | | 12furlough, work release, temporary release or receive any deduction from his sentence for good |
---|
43 | 43 | | 13conduct under sections 129C or 129D of chapter 127. |
